Output 866573c60c1a2790f281733315709f13f4758e787a84563301b7e5d0d1f92644:0

value
33900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 584818648dcc5cd6d6cccfc3a51bd98301d6b77c7a308d0c5295ebf8e8f10552
address
ltc1ptpypseyde3wdd4kvelp62x7esvqaddmu0gcg6rzjjh4l3683q4fqmphrm6
transaction
866573c60c1a2790f281733315709f13f4758e787a84563301b7e5d0d1f92644
spent
true